Founded in 1846, St. Vincent is a small, Catholic, liberal arts college that offers more than 30 Bachelor degrees in the Arts and Sciences. The College offers a MA in accountancy through the Alex G. McKenna School of Business, Economics, and Government as well as a Master of Science degree in education curriculum and instruction. It also offers degrees in Physician Assistant, Occupational Therapist, and Business Administration as well as a J.D. in law. US News 2008 report on America's Best Colleges ranked St. Vincent in the third tier among liberal arts institutions. Saint Vincent College is located on 200 acres in the Laurel Highlands of southwestern Pennsylvania in Latrobe (pop. 9k) about 35 miles east of Pittsburg. Head coach D.P. Harris enters his fifth season at St. Vincent in 2007-08. Harris inherited an already proven program in 2003-04 and has continued the winning tradition. Previous to St. Vincent, Harris was an assistant coach at Wheeling Park High School and Ohio Eastern College. In four short seasons, Harris has led the Bearcats to a 82-35 record and made two Sweet 16 NAIA tournament appearances. Known as a top-notch recruiter, Harris went 14-11 in 2006-07 (three of these losses were in OT) playing an independent schedule.

St. Vincent has transitioned from a relatively strong NAIA conference (American Mid-East Conference) to the Presidents Athletic Conference, a NCAA conference not considered strong by D3 standards. St. Vincent is currently playing an independent schedule but competes against many teams in the PAC. The PAC is comprised of 10 liberal arts institutions located in Pennsylvania, West Virginia and Kentucky. St. Vincent will begin league play in 2008-09.
